The [ TX CLAR ] , [ RX CLAR ] , [ CLEAR ] buttons and [ SUB VFO-B ] knob are used to offset either the receive, transmit,
or both frequencies from their settings on the Main band (VFO-A) frequency (the Clarifier does not affect the Sub band
(VFO-B), however). The four small numbers on the Multi-Display Window show the current Clarifier offset. The Clarifier
controls on the FT-2000 are designed to allow you to preset an offset (up to ±9.990 kHz) without actually retuning, and
then to activate it via the Clarifier's [ RX CLAR ] and [ TX CLAR ] buttons. This feature is ideal for following a drifting
station, or for setting small frequency offsets sometimes utilized in DX "Split" work.
Here is the technique for utilizing the Clarifier:
1. Press the [ RX CLAR ] button. In the Multi-Display

2. Rotation of the [ CLAR ] knob will allow you to modify
your initial offset on the fly. Offsets of up to ±9.990
kHz may be set using the Clarifier.
To cancel Clarifier operation, press the [ RX CLAR ] but-

Turning the Clarifier Off simply cancels the application of
the programmed offset from the receive and/or transmit
frequencies. To clear out the programmed Clarifier offset
altogether, and reset it to "zero," press the [ CLEAR ] but-
ton. The programmed offset is displayed in the small multi-
channel window of the frequency display.
The Tuning Offset Indicator provides a graphical representation of the Clarifier offset.
On CW, the Tuning Offset Indicator is used for CW Center Tuning, instead of Clarifier Offset, as the transceiver is
configured at the factory. If you wish to change this, so that the Clarifier Offset is also displayed on CW, use the
following procedure:
1. Press the [ MENU ] button to enter the Menu mode.
2. Rotate the Main Tuning Dial knob to select Menu
